Current state of evaluation and technology development for hydrogeochemical characteristics in Horonobe Underground Research Laboratory

Nanjo, Isao; Amano, Yuki   ; Iwatsuki, Teruki  ; Murakami, Hiroaki  ; Sasaki, Yoshito ; Yoshikawa, Hideki

The instrument for groundwater monitoring technique, which can continuously monitor the pore water pressure and physico-chemical parameters(pH, EC, DO, ORP, temp) has developed, to monitor the hydrological and geochemical disturbances caused by underground facility construction. It was able to be confirmed that the pore water pressure decrease in all the observation zone by underground facility construction. The relation between spring water and pore water pressure, physico-chemical parameters will be examined by a consecutive observation.
